The factors that affect the lifespan of the cheapest prosthetic leg knee prosthesis are summarized in the following points:
①Patient factors
Diseases that affect muscle strength in the lower extremity can affect the survival rate of even the cheapest prosthetic leg knee prosthesis. Such patients are more difficult to operate, and they are more likely to encounter complicated situations during the operation. The placement position of the cheapest prosthetic leg knee prosthesis also has certain uncertainties, which has a greater impact on the correction of the lower limb force line, and accelerates the prosthesis. body wear.
② Surgical factors
Failure to conduct preoperative assessment and formulate a surgical plan based on the individual condition of the patient. Intraoperative skills were limited, the balance of the soft tissue around the joint was destroyed, and the biomechanical function could not be reconstructed.
③ Prosthetic factors
There are many materials for the cheapest prosthetic leg knee prosthesis, and there are imported and domestic ones. We think that it is not necessarily expensive to be good, and it is right. Each doctor needs to choose the most suitable and cheapest prosthetic leg knee prosthesis model and material according to the individual condition of the patient.
④Factors used after operation
After surgery, it is necessary to provide patients with a professional rehabilitation plan and guide their functional exercises. Poor recovery after surgery, causing muscle atrophy, leading to joint instability and more likely to damage the cheapest prosthetic leg knee prosthesis. Excessive movement and incorrect joint posture, such as frequent squats, cross-legged, leg presses, etc., will also cause excessive stress and wear on the prosthesis. Improper movement also increases the risk of trauma, resulting in periprosthetic fractures.
